407 Commits (758e2da28939c156b18c11c3993ea068da3ea869)

Author SHA1 Message Date
Andreas Rheinhardt bc70684e74 avformat: Constify all muxer/demuxers 4 years ago
James Almer d422b2ed87 avcodec/packet_internal: make avpriv_packet_list_* functions use an internal struct 4 years ago
Andreas Rheinhardt c38ab8f30f avformat/mxfenc: Discard audio until valid video has been received 4 years ago
Andreas Rheinhardt 815515445a avformat/mxfenc: Fix typo 4 years ago
Andreas Rheinhardt 58020bbed1 avformat/mxfenc: Use user-specified version even when bitexact 4 years ago
Andreas Rheinhardt 5400e4a50c avformat/mxfenc: Never set codec_ul UID to NULL 4 years ago
Limin Wang 81c462ad95 avformat/mxfenc: prefer to use the configured metadata 4 years ago
Limin Wang 9605307e78 avformat/mxf: add platform local tag 4 years ago
Tomas Härdin ff0618b5c4 avformat/mxf: Establish register of local tags 4 years ago
Marton Balint b410b14fba avformat/mxfenc: add Coding Equations and Color Primaries to local tags 4 years ago
Andreas Rheinhardt ac0e75b647 avformat/mxf: Deduplicate random_index_pack_key 4 years ago
Anton Khirnov 744b7f2e91 lavf: move AVStream.last_in_packet_buffer to AVStreamInternal 4 years ago
Harry Mallon bb2215f4db avformat/mxfenc: Write Mastering Display Colour Volume to MXF 4 years ago
Harry Mallon 90e2a4d61b avformat/mxfdec: Read Mastering Display Colour Volume from MXF 4 years ago
Harry Mallon abd58a4192 libavformat/mxfenc: color_range should be inclusive 4 years ago
Harry Mallon 64ff61b3c5 avformat/mxfenc: Write color metadata to MXF 4 years ago
Andreas Rheinhardt a0b6df0a39 avformat/avc, mxfenc: Avoid allocation of H264 SPS structure, fix memleak 5 years ago
Marton Balint 8360fd2610 avformat: implement retiming directly in mxfenc and gxfenc 5 years ago
Marton Balint c5324d92c5 avformat/audiointerleave: only keep the retime functionality of the audio interleaver 5 years ago
Andreas Rheinhardt e79309fde6 libavformat/mux, mxfenc: Don't initialize unnecessarily 5 years ago
Marton Balint 425b6a9a2c avformat/mxfenc: allow all frame rates if -strict mode is set to unofficial or lower 5 years ago
Marton Balint 331b96acb5 avformat/mxfenc: factorize timecode checking and setting 5 years ago
Marton Balint 27a8146990 avformat/mxf: get rid of samples per frame array usage 5 years ago
Marton Balint aef2016bb0 avformat/audiointerleave: disallow using a samples_per_frame array 5 years ago
Andreas Rheinhardt 1fea6795a3 avformat/mxfenc: Reorder fields in MXFIndexEntry to make it smaller 5 years ago
Marton Balint 121b6c7aa7 avformat/mxfenc: use a zero based continuity counter 5 years ago
Andreas Rheinhardt e6aa9b11bf avformat/mxfenc: Add deinit function 5 years ago
Andreas Rheinhardt 360aeccf46 avformat/mxfenc: Don't free priv_data of AVStream 5 years ago
Marton Balint 3414115cd4 avformat: convert some avio_flush() calls to avio_write_marker(AVIO_DATA_MARKER_FLUSH_POINT) 5 years ago
Marton Balint c371463915 avformat: remove avio_flush() calls from the end of write_packet functions 5 years ago
Baptiste Coudurier d65aaf8ea9 avformat/mxfenc: simplify d-10 ul handling 5 years ago
Baptiste Coudurier 635a5c11a6 avformat/mxfenc: simplify dv ul handling 5 years ago
Baptiste Coudurier 11a38be99c avformat/mxfenc: correctly set width values for dvcprohd 5 years ago
Limin Wang 787c56b9e9 avformat/mxfenc: fix warning: unused function 'klv_ber_length' [-Wunused-function] 5 years ago
Andreas Rheinhardt 1147759552 avformat/mux: Use const AVPacket * in compare functions 5 years ago
Baptiste Coudurier 9e24b98b15 avformat/mxfenc: fix index byte count in partition header 6 years ago
Baptiste Coudurier b401a4ab8a avformat/mxfenc: support XAVC long gop 6 years ago
Mark Reid 283ce69a10 avformat/mxfenc: allow user comments for opatom muxer 6 years ago
Marton Balint 70c86deb8e avformat/mxfenc: support writing subsecond precision timestamps 6 years ago
Paul B Mahol 7b2a9aaa0b avformat/mxfenc: fix typo 6 years ago
Paul B Mahol 14156e607d avformat/mxfenc: calculate and store DAR from user SAR 6 years ago
Paul B Mahol 5e0d54a031 avformat/mxfenc: allow muxing prores 6 years ago
Baptiste Coudurier 8c733013af avformat/mxfenc: simplify dnxhd handling and add more flavors 6 years ago
Carl Eugen Hoyos b9136c1b90 lavf/mxfenc: Remove a write-only variable. 6 years ago
Carl Eugen Hoyos b4e29e6225 lavf/mxfenc: Remove two unused variables. 6 years ago
Baptiste Coudurier 9b7ab57953 lavf/mxfenc: support creating s436m data tracks 6 years ago
Baptiste Coudurier bb89109a0a avformat/mxfenc: correctly set content package rate in system element 6 years ago
Baptiste Coudurier 84e8a87ca0 avformat/mxfenc: update body partition with footer offset 6 years ago
Baptiste Coudurier ea55a11ced avformat/mxfenc: add mpeg-2 specific metadata, fix compatibility with sony content browser 6 years ago
Baptiste Coudurier 3d38e45eb8 avformat/mxfenc: write index delta entry array needed by sony vegas pro 11 6 years ago